Operating model

AIFlowOS applies a common governed-agent pattern to retail operations: collect a signal, enrich it with approved context, reason over the next best step, request human approval where required, then record the action and evidence. The goal is controlled throughput, not unchecked automation.

Use cases to evaluate first

  • - Prioritise retail operational signals before they become manual queue work.
  • - Draft reviewer-ready decisions, escalations and customer or stakeholder updates.
  • - Route exceptions to the right owner with policy, source evidence and audit context attached.

Governance controls

  • - Human approval before external action or irreversible operational change.
  • - Tenant-specific data boundaries and retention rules.
  • - Audit trail for source signal, model output, reviewer, decision and final action.
  • - Module readiness confirmed from the operational registry during evaluation.
